Solution for 2x-13=5x-37 equation:


Simplifying
2x + -13 = 5x + -37

Reorder the terms:
-13 + 2x = 5x + -37

Reorder the terms:
-13 + 2x = -37 + 5x

Solving
-13 + 2x = -37 + 5x

Solving for variable 'x'.

Move all terms containing x to the left, all other terms to the right.

Add '-5x' to each side of the equation.
-13 + 2x + -5x = -37 + 5x + -5x

Combine like terms: 2x + -5x = -3x
-13 + -3x = -37 + 5x + -5x

Combine like terms: 5x + -5x = 0
-13 + -3x = -37 + 0
-13 + -3x = -37

Add '13' to each side of the equation.
-13 + 13 + -3x = -37 + 13

Combine like terms: -13 + 13 = 0
0 + -3x = -37 + 13
-3x = -37 + 13

Combine like terms: -37 + 13 = -24
-3x = -24

Divide each side by '-3'.
x = 8

Simplifying
x = 8
